LOng story short there is a fuse on the passenger side.. when you open the passenger door, there is a fuse panel. Its the 4 th fuse more than likely, starting from the bottom going up, but check those fuses, I know I did before for a fact but, it was infact blown when I carefully inspected it later.. it was a very small burn, but that was it. For some reason the passenger fuses come loose due to vibrations. Good luck Man.

What I have been able to learn is that it is possibly related to a dimmer switch located just under the dashboard with the roller-wheel and/or the "flash-to-pass" dimmer switch located on the steering column. You can try replacing the one on the steering column to see if that fixes the problem. If it is the dimmer switch under the dash, you will have to strip one out of a used vehicle somewhere or order it directly from Ford as it is a manufacturer's part only.

The trip odometer switch on the odometer itself is the dimmer on Toyota Sienna. If you turn this switch all the way to the left your panel would become dark. Simply turn the switch to the right and all panel lights would come on. I had a similar problem and the manual bailed me out.
